The Importance of Targeting the Midsection
Focusing on the midsection during your workout routine helps improve core strength, which is crucial for overall physical health and stability. A strong core not only assists in maintaining proper posture but also eases the execution of daily tasks such as lifting, bending, or even standing for extended periods.
Plus, a well-defined midsection can go a long way in boosting one's self-confidence and overall body image. The following exercises and routines will target the midsection, effectively sculpting and strengthening the abdominal muscles while torching belly fat.
Traditional Core Exercises That Pack a Punch
Although numerous exercises target the midsection, certain traditional core exercises have demonstrated proven effectiveness in chiselling the abdominal area. By incorporating the following exercises into your midsection workouts, you can ensure that your abdominal muscles are thoroughly engaged, helping you shred belly fat:
Crunches
Crunches are a classic core exercise that works the rectus abdominis, commonly known as the six-pack muscles. To perform crunches correctly, lie on your back with your feet flat on the ground and your knees bent. Place your hands across your chest, and lift your shoulders off the floor while contracting your abdominal muscles, holding briefly at the peak before lowering back down. Aim for 3 sets of 12-15 repetitions.
Russian Twists
This effective core and oblique muscle exercise involves seated torso rotations with added resistance. Sit on the floor with your knees bent and feet slightly elevated in front of you. Hold a weight or a medicine ball with both hands, then twist your torso from side to side while maintaining a contracted core. Perform 3 sets of 10-12 repetitions on each side.
Planks
Planks are notorious for targeting core muscles while improving stability and endurance. Maintaining a proper plank position involves keeping your elbows aligned with your shoulders and holding your body in a straight line from head to heel. For optimal results, hold the plank position for 30-60 seconds and perform 3-4 sets.
High-Intensity Interval Training (HIIT) for Belly Fat Annihilation
High-Intensity Interval Training (HIIT) is known to be highly effective in burning fat while boosting one's fitness levels. The underlying principle of HIIT involves alternating between short bursts of intense exercise followed by a brief recovery period. By incorporating HIIT into your midsection workout routine, you can elevate your heart rate, burn calories, and rev up your metabolism. Here are some HIIT exercises that can help crush belly fat:
Mountain Climbers
Mountain climbers are a full-body exercise that simultaneously engages the core muscles. Begin in a plank position, then pull one knee towards your chest, while ensuring your hips remain low. Alternate between legs as if running in place. Repeat this movement for 20-30 seconds, followed by a 10-second rest period. Perform 3-4 sets.
Burpees
An intense, full-body exercise, burpees engage the core and burn a substantial amount of calories. Starting from a standing position, quickly drop into a squat, placing your hands on the ground. Kick your feet back into a plank position, perform a push-up, and then jump your feet back towards your hands. Finish by jumping off the ground, and extending your arms overhead. Perform 10-12 burpees followed by a 30-second rest for 3-4 sets.
Incorporating Cardio for Comprehensive Caloric Burn
Cardiovascular exercises help burn calories and fat, making them vital for anyone looking to crush belly fat. By incorporating cardio routines such as swimming, running, or cycling into your weekly workout plan, you can maintain a healthy body weight and support overall cardiovascular health.
Strength Training for a Muscular Midsection and Beyond
Strength training not only results in a toned appearance, but it can also boost your metabolism and effectively burn calories post-workout. Weightlifting exercises like deadlifts, squats, and overhead presses engage multiple muscle groups and promote core stabilization, targeting your midsection as well as other muscle groups.
